Samsung S5L8920 or AMD EPYC Embedded 3201 -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.

The Samsung S5L8920 has 1 cores with 1 threads and clocks with a maximum frequency of 0.60 GHz. Up to GB of memory is supported in 0 memory channels. The Samsung S5L8920 was released in Q2/2009.

The AMD EPYC Embedded 3201 has 8 cores with 8 threads and clocks with a maximum frequency of 3.10 GHz. The CPU supports up to GB of memory in 2 memory channels. The AMD EPYC Embedded 3201 was released in Q1/2018.

Thermal Management

The thermal design power (TDP for short) of the Samsung S5L8920 is --, while the AMD EPYC Embedded 3201 has a TDP of 30 W. The TDP specifies the necessary cooling solution that is required to cool the processor sufficiently.

Technical details

The Samsung S5L8920 is manufactured in 65 nm and has 0.26 MB cache. The AMD EPYC Embedded 3201 is manufactured in 14 nm and has a 20.00 MB cache.
